Dal-Tile is currently seeking an intermediate level Material Handler to join our TEAM! As a material handler we need someone that is experienced in stocking, checking, wrapping, and loading and unloading materials.

  • Day Shift : 6 : 00 AM – 2 : 30 PM (subject to OT; may start earlier)

Primary Objective :

  • Operates various powered industrial trucks to pick customer orders and conveys orders to packing station or shipping area.
  • Major Function and Scope :

  • Performs a variety of warehouse duties such as pull / assemble customer orders, check outbound orders for accuracy / completeness, inventory stock checks, restock and label vendor product, maintain displays (tools, caulk, etc.), move, store, and replenish material, and conduct daily cycle counts.
  • Performs receiving duties such as receive and unload inbound material, process inbound shipments, stock material, process customer returns and notify management of damaged shipments for freight claims.
  • Operates forklift equipment.
  • Maintains clean and organized facility by sweeping, trash removal, restroom and general office maintenance, etc.
  • Maintains a safe working environment by obeying all safety rules as outlined in the Safety Program and by reporting all accidents, unsafe conditions and acts to Management.
  • Performs other related duties as required.
  • Experience and Knowledge Required :

  • High School diploma or equivalent experience; Certified Sit-Down Forklift Operator.
  • 1 or more years previous distribution / warehouse experience.
  • Must have a minimum of 6 months previous stand-up forklift or order picker equipment experience.
  • No experience required for pallet jack.
  • Competencies :

  • Good oral and written communications skills.
  • Good record keeping skills.
  • Good listening skills.
  • Accurate measurement capability.
  • Ability to understand and speak basic English.
  • Ability to work in a safe and conscientious manner.
  • Must be Dal-Tile certified to operate powered industrial trucks.
  • Other Pertinent Job Information :

    While performing the duties of this job, the associate is regularly required to stand, use hands, and reach with hands and arms. The associate is required to walk, st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l. The associate may be required to sometimes sit, climb or balance. The associate may lift and / or move up to 75 pounds. The aver number of picks per hour is 25 and the average weight is between 40-70 lbs with heavier picks (50-70 lbs) being 65% of the work shift and lighter weight items (20-40 lbs) being 35% of the work shift. Specific vision abilities required by this position includes close vision, peripheral vision, and ability to adjust focus. While performing the duties of this job, the associate is regularly exposed to moving mechanical parts. The associate is occasionally exposed to fumes or airborne particles. The associate may be exposed to a wide range of temperatures. The noise level is usually loud.     About Dal-Tile :

    Dal-Tile is the largest manufacturer and marketer of ceramic, porcelain, glass and metal tile as well as natural stone, large format slab and countertop products used in residential and commercial spaces across North America.Under its three powerhouse brands — Daltile, Marazzi and American Olean — Dal-Tile leads the industry in both design and product innovation, and is committed to incorporating environmentally-friendly materials, processes, and products throughout its organization.Dal-Tile has more than 9,500 employees in North America and sells its products through a network of more than 300 company-owned sales service centers, stone slabyards and design studios that service a robust network of trade customers. Dal-Tile products are also sold through independent flooring retailers, independent distributors and leading home center retailers nationwide.Founded in 1947 and headquartered in Dallas, Dal-Tile is a division of Mohawk Industries, the leading global flooring manufacturer that creates products to enhance residential and commercial spaces around the world.For more information on Dal-Tile and Mohawk Industries, please visit mohawkind.com.
